Oregon woman flies ultralight to Sun 'n Fun - AOPA Pilot How far would you fly to attend a fly-in like Sun 'n Fun, taking place this week in Lakeland, Fla.? Arty Trost flew 3611 miles from Sandy, Ore.—in her single-seat 1984 Maxair Drifter, which in calm air cruises at 55 to 60 mph. ...

WWII-era dive-bomber lifted from Lake Michigan
A dive bomber that had ditched in Lake Michigan on a training run in 1944 was brought to land Friday for restoration in Florida for the National World War II Museum in New Orleans. The Douglas SBD Dauntless lifted from the water Friday to a pier in Waukegan, Ill., is among 130 to 300 or more planes estimated to have sunk in the lake during training late in World War II.

Aviation Sports Club - Parachute Section revival approved from AeroHub by Tim Fastnedge
Attention all Military Parachute enthusiasts :
The Parachute Section of the Aviation Sports Club resumes its Parachute Operation's on Sunday 26th April 2009. Weekend para activity will continue every weekend (weather permitting). This revival has seen the development of a brand new "Sharing the Skies" document. These new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) will permit 'co-joint' operations of 'power section', 'glider section', 'model section' & of course 'parachute section'. Landings for the Para club have been secured outside the old club rooms near the corner of Punga & Karaka Rd's Whenuapai.
